前端图表统计

秋山信月归

前端图表统计是指在网页前端使用JavaScript和各种库或框架来生成统计图表的技术。这些图表可以帮助用户更直观地理解数据和统计信息,常用于商业智能、数据分析和信息展示等领域。前端图表统计工具的普及,得益于它们的易用性、灵活性和强大的功能。

前端图表统计的重要性

  1. 数据可视化:将复杂的数据通过图形化的方式展示,帮助用户快速把握信息要点。
  2. 交互性:用户可以通过交互操作,如点击、拖动等,来探索数据的不同方面。
  3. 实时更新:前端图表可以实时反映数据的变化,对于需要监控实时数据的应用场景尤为重要。

常用的前端图表库

  1. D3.js:一个非常强大的数据可视化库,它允许开发者自定义图表的每一个细节,但学习曲线较陡峭。
  2. Chart.js:一个轻量级的图表库,提供了一系列易于使用的图表类型,适合快速开发。
  3. Highcharts:一个功能全面的图表库,支持丰富的图表类型和主题,但需要商业许可。
  4. ECharts:由百度团队开发的图表库,支持多种图表类型,适合企业级应用。
  5. Vega and Vega-Lite:基于可视化语法的图表库,适合生成复杂的可视化效果。

前端图表统计的实现步骤

  1. 选择图表库:根据项目需求和团队技术栈选择合适的图表库。
  2. 准备数据:确保数据格式适合所选图表库的要求,可能需要进行数据清洗和转换。
  3. 设计图表:根据数据的特点和展示目的设计图表的类型和样式。
  4. 编写代码:使用所选图表库提供的API编写JavaScript代码来生成图表。
  5. 测试和优化:在不同的浏览器和设备上测试图表的显示效果,并进行必要的优化。

前端图表统计的最佳实践

  1. 性能优化:避免在图表中使用过多的数据点,以免影响渲染性能。
  2. 响应式设计:确保图表在不同尺寸的屏幕上都能良好展示。
  3. 无障碍访问:为图表提供文字描述,以便屏幕阅读器能够读取。
  4. 数据安全:确保图表中展示的数据不包含敏感信息,或已得到适当的脱敏处理。

未来趋势

随着大数据和人工智能技术的发展,前端图表统计正朝着更加智能化和个性化的方向发展。例如,通过机器学习算法,图表可以自动推荐最合适的展示方式,或者根据用户的行为习惯进行个性化调整。

结论

前端图表统计是现代网页开发中不可或缺的一部分,它通过将数据以图形化的方式展示出来,极大地提升了用户的理解和决策效率。选择合适的图表库、精心设计图表、编写高效的代码以及不断优化用户体验,是前端开发者在实现图表统计功能时需要考虑的关键点。随着技术的不断进步,前端图表统计工具将变得更加强大和易用,为数据的展示和分析提供更多可能性。

版权声明:本页面内容旨在传播知识,为用户自行发布,若有侵权等问题请及时与本网联系,我们将第一时间处理。E-mail:284563525@qq.com

目录[+]

取消
微信二维码
微信二维码
支付宝二维码